This is a new one. This evening when I launch Mail and nothing else, it's using 96% of the CPU (Activity Viewer gets the other 4%.) and the fans in my PowerBook start up and run full speed. Quit Mail and everything cools off. Ever heard of such a thing? A reboot doesn't seem to help. OS 10.3.5.

between 23 and 24 hours because mail.app has a bug with saving daylight settings. This repeats every year if the bug will not be fixed (check by changing date).
